Where is the Gernes family from?

You can see how Gernes families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Gernes family name was found in the USA, the UK, Canada, and Scotland between 1841 and 1920. The most Gernes families were found in USA in 1920. In 1891 there were 10 Gernes families living in London. This was about 37% of all the recorded Gernes's in United Kingdom. London had the highest population of Gernes families in 1891.

What did your Gernes ancestors do for a living?

In 1940, Farmer and Saleslady were the top reported jobs for men and women in the USA named Gernes. 47% of Gernes men worked as a Farmer and 25% of Gernes women worked as a Saleslady. Some less common occupations for Americans named Gernes were Manager and Farmer.

What is the average Gernes lifespan?

Between 1959 and 2004, in the United States, Gernes life expectancy was at its lowest point in 1983, and highest in 1972. The average life expectancy for Gernes in 1959 was 82, and 80 in 2004.
